-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A512 Ólafur Jens Sigurðsson: > We would like to add a new disposable template in which the disposable vm's > will be shut down with a delay of a few minutes, just enough for the person > to start replying to the email and finding that they need the file and then > open up the file manager from that disposable qube that was almost shut down > and thus saving the file. > > How would we do this? Is there some option in Qubes-OS that supports this?
I'm not aware of a built-in option, but you could cobble two things together: 1. To make the destination qubes.OpenInVM service wait indefinitely after the launched program is done, create an executable file at /usr/local/etc/qubes-rpc/qubes.OpenInVM in e.g. fedora-delayed-dvm containing: #!/bin/sh /etc/qubes-rpc/"${0##*/}" "$@" exec sleep inf Maybe also link it at /usr/local/etc/qubes-rpc/qubes.OpenURL to get the same behavior for URLs. 2. To automatically shut down DisposableVMs based on fedora-delayed-dvm when they have been running with no windows for 15 minutes, install the qubes-app-shutdown-idle package in the TemplateVM (e.g. fedora-33), and: $ qvm-service --enable fedora-delayed-dvm shutdown-idle Rusty -----BEGIN PGP SIGNATURE----- iQKTBAEBCgB9FiEEhLWbz8YrEp/hsG0ERp149HqvKt8FAmCAgmBfFIAAAAAALgAo aXNzdWVyLWZwckBub3RhdGlvbnMub3BlbnBncC5maWZ0aGhvcnNlbWFuLm5ldDg0 QjU5QkNGQzYyQjEyOUZFMUIwNkQwNDQ2OUQ3OEY0N0FBRjJBREYACgkQRp149Hqv Kt88MA/9HStm1HvlA5D2EoSCmTN2cARLtA8l34Rl5SCoFvxQ/hC0BCeZHAPjXKN0 ERm52C2hoI2tIWERzYB+LzUvZhs5WoRxCqWp06s8DX5KHqQeNX6MajzjGeyq+jf0 iW27jItdoyqbBX2KkNhv8dsbek8RwYG5Vz67scBjvvQDag+WAoYuqrKAYugEl5NY uOjVK8X1e3YVtP7nOhtJYqApVOz6QXJ4glp5aovTRHkwQsDum6ijs1Djjln96bGm y6w5Nl5hwC4P15pbh5zQJ7rwkCQ+sbIYjmul9lkbEnpg7oON3yanzRI8QSTnWElY U/Xr5VzOHK11P/82DAUE+ud210IFQW6Qu8MkebaTt9cJLduxVH91o1LfT9WFKIiU YeDmM9LFxP5f6LJjDx0+lX5IiuQGWw/534hJhMUXDGUfmo5bn0RBDTOKCUp2ymlB ntNRYJ373fOsPM8RBd6J95lJ8OiNYLL4m1ad4U9sCUvmU0g7AMafYeZewtj/5tLZ xqWQ/iOuT7beaIjgRmBTL5Lid0qzYAzecXyT+71VBzwpVFuL298wjO8PUXqDe3Y8 pCRfGkNy04Cw4ojQR/rygNKRxnqvYxV9pCjVuvo24O5aKNmBjE2Yhh98YlSwFAD+ ilQgKH26elRbpFiduzcY78EZHgDQSNVDE8PZhbrjwS2o/ikqBbs= =08qo -----END PGP SIGNATURE----- -- You received this message because you are subscribed to the Google Groups "qubes-users" group. To unsubscribe from this group and stop receiving emails from it, send an email to qubes-users+unsubscr...@googlegroups.com. To view this discussion on the web visit https://groups.google.com/d/msgid/qubes-users/YICCYAG8zdb2Jgn0%40mutt.